Bath has some real gems for vintage clothes. On the weekend there is a stall at the Cattle Market selling a variety of uniforms, fur and other pieces.
Venture further up Walcot Street (towards the London Road) and you will arrive at Jack and Danny's - a vast collection of clothes
from all eras. Ask the staff if you have something in mind and they will
rummage around to find the perfect thing, and they will often hire out pieces for the weekend. Hidden in an alleyway off Milson Street is Vintage
to Vogue which has a very good collection of men's and women's clothing and last time I was
there, some one-off vintage road cycling jerseys.

In Amsterdam city centre, between the Singel and the Prinsengracht, behind the Royal Palace are nine little streets dotted with interesting shops, galleries, places to eat, and the best vintage shops. For fabulous party dresses for the ladies and classic dinner jackets and morning suits for the gents I love Laura Dols. You can pick up a pair of gloves for 5E or an 80s ballroom dancing dress for 100E. For more daytime vintage outfits my favourite places are Zipper and Exota. Zipper offers some original synthetic sports wear as well as leather jackets and jeans with prices ranging from 10E to 100E and Exota does great floral dresses in the 50E price bracket.
